Hydraulic brake reservoir
- Remove the brake fluid reservoir cap.
- Make sure the brake fluid level is close to the MAX mark on the reservoir; add fluid if necessary.
- Clean the area around the tank filler cap, remove the cap.
- If necessary, top up with the recommended brake fluid up to the MAX mark on the reservoir. For more information, please refer to the chapter: Specifications (206-00 Brake System - General Information, Specifications).
- Install the filler cap.
- Install the brake reservoir cap.
Power Steering Reservoir
CAUTION: To avoid overfilling, checking/topping up fluid should be done with the ignition off and the system cold. Make sure the steering wheel is in the forward position, do not turn the steering wheel until the fluid level check is completed.
- Make sure the fluid level is in the middle between the MAX and MIN·marks on the reservoir; add if necessary.
- Clean the area around the tank filler cap, remove the cap.
- If necessary, top up with the recommended fluid up to the middle mark on the reservoir. For more information, please refer to the chapter: Specifications (211-02 Power Steering, Specifications).
- Install the filler cap.
CAUTION: Do not add fluid above the MAX line.
Windshield washer reservoir
- Remove the filler cap of the windshield washer reservoir.
- Add a mixture of the recommended washer fluid and water to the reservoir to the bottom surface of the strainer in the washer reservoir filler neck.
- Install the filler cap.
